Searched refs:pm_wq (Results 1 – 12 of 12) sorted by relevance
| /OK3568_Linux_fs/kernel/kernel/power/ |
| H A D | main.c | 934 struct workqueue_struct *pm_wq; variable 935 EXPORT_SYMBOL_GPL(pm_wq); 939 pm_wq = alloc_workqueue("pm", WQ_FREEZABLE, 0); in pm_start_workqueue() 941 return pm_wq ? 0 : -ENOMEM; in pm_start_workqueue()
|
| /OK3568_Linux_fs/kernel/include/linux/ |
| H A D | pm_runtime.h | 26 extern struct workqueue_struct *pm_wq; 30 return queue_work(pm_wq, work); in queue_pm_work()
|
| /OK3568_Linux_fs/kernel/Documentation/power/ |
| H A D | runtime_pm.rst | 17 * The power management workqueue pm_wq in which bus types and device drivers can 18 put their PM-related work items. It is strongly recommended that pm_wq be 21 hibernation and resume from system sleep states). pm_wq is declared in 220 - work structure used for queuing up requests (i.e. work items in pm_wq) 253 - if set, there's a pending request (i.e. a work item queued up into pm_wq) 344 device (the request is represented by a work item in pm_wq); returns 0 on 355 suspend work item in pm_wq, in milliseconds (if 'delay' is zero, the work 364 device (the request is represented by a work item in pm_wq); returns 0 on
|
| H A D | pci.rst | 1103 by work items put into the power management workqueue, pm_wq. Although there 1113 request into pm_wq. In the majority of cases this also is done by their
|
| /OK3568_Linux_fs/kernel/drivers/base/power/ |
| H A D | runtime.c | 475 queue_work(pm_wq, &dev->power.work); in rpm_idle() 654 queue_work(pm_wq, &dev->power.work); in rpm_suspend() 850 queue_work(pm_wq, &dev->power.work); in rpm_resume()
|
| H A D | domain.c | 565 queue_work(pm_wq, &genpd->power_off_work); in genpd_queue_power_off_work()
|
| /OK3568_Linux_fs/kernel/drivers/usb/dwc3/ |
| H A D | dwc3-pci.c | 450 queue_work(pm_wq, &dwc->wakeup_work); in dwc3_pci_runtime_resume()
|
| /OK3568_Linux_fs/kernel/android/ |
| H A D | abi_gki_aarch64_mtk | 1577 pm_wq 2980 pm_wq
|
| H A D | abi_gki_aarch64_rockchip | 2200 pm_wq
|
| H A D | abi_gki_aarch64_oplus | 1993 pm_wq
|
| /OK3568_Linux_fs/kernel/drivers/usb/core/ |
| H A D | hcd.c | 2283 queue_work(pm_wq, &hcd->wakeup_work); in usb_hcd_resume_root_hub()
|
| /OK3568_Linux_fs/kernel/drivers/soc/rockchip/ |
| H A D | pm_domains.c | 1332 queue_work(pm_wq, &genpd->power_off_work); in rockchip_pd_keepon_do_release()
|